HB 726 KY
Introduced

AN ACT relating to the designation of the official syrup of Kentucky.

KY · session 2022RS · Assembly / House · bill

A state bill is a proposed law in a state legislature — separate from the U.S. Congress. Learn more →

Introduced Mar 1, 2022

Latest action (Mar 17, 2022) to Agriculture (H)

Summary

Create a new section of KRS Chapter 2 to name and designate sweet sorghum syrup as the official syrup of Kentucky.
